There are “spoilers” about the performance of 66 A-share housing companies. 30% of companies anticipate losses for 41 companies

Breakings ·  Feb 2, 2023 01:38
According to Wind data, as of February 1, out of 115 A-share listed companies in the real estate industry, 66 companies released their 2022 annual performance forecasts. Of these, 19 companies anticipated performance (including loss reduction), accounting for nearly 30%. However, there are still 41 real estate industry companies that expect to lose money; of these, 7 housing companies are forecasting losses of more than 10 billion yuan. Looking ahead, Liu Shui, head of research in the Enterprise Division of the China Index Research Institute, said that the profit pressure on housing enterprises may ease this year. “In the second half of 2022, the regulatory authorities intensively introduced favorable policies to stabilize market expectations from both the supply and demand sides. It will take time for policy relaxation to spread to the demand side. With increased support, the real estate market will bottom out and stabilize this year. The profit pressure on housing enterprises is still there, but it may ease somewhat compared to 2022.” (Securities Times · e-Company)
